Product Description:

Bauxite, alumina or bauxite miner , main ingredients are aluminum oxide, hydrate alumina containing impurities,

is an earthy mineral.White or grey, brown yellow or light red by iron.From 4 to 3.9 g/cm3 density, hardness, 1 ~ 3, opaque, very brittle.

Very difficult to melt.Insoluble in water, soluble in sulfuric acid, sodium hydroxide solution.Mainly used for aluminium, refractory material.

Q: Which are roofing fireproofing material?
(1) Foamed concrete is a kind of fire-proof thermal inuslation matertial featured by good fire resistance and thermal insulation. Besides, it is also characterized by excellent sound proofing, penetration resistance, easy construction, safety and environmental protection without toxin and pollution. (2) Foam glass is featured by light weight, small heat conductivity coefficient and water absorbption, non-inflammability, fire resistance, high strength, no moulding, corrosion resistance, non-toxin and stable physical and chemical properties and thus widely used petroleum, chemical engineering and underground construction. It is also featured by thermal insualtion, heat/cold preservation and sound absorbption and thus can be used for thermal insulation of external wall and roof of civil builduing. Foam glass is featured by stable chemical property, easy to be processed and not easy to deforme, and durable. (3) With slag, basalt and other natural ore as the main raw material, rock wool, mineral wool and its products are made by high temperature melting into fiber, and then processing with binder. It has low thermal conductivity, fire resistance, easy construction and good effects of energy saving and thus is highly cost-effective. (4) With phenolic foam material as main material, phenolic resin plate is made by foaming thermoset phenolic resin. It is featured by light weight, fire resistance, no burning in the air, no smoking, non-toxin, no dropping and non-embrittlement and thus is an ideal thermal insulation material used in HAVC projects. Due to its high obturator formamen rate, low heat conductivity coefficient, good thermal insulation, water resistance and water vapor permeability, phenolic foam is an ideal thermal insulation material.
Q: Introduction to refractory material
Refractory material refers to inorganic non-metallic materials with refractoriness of no less than 1580℃. Refractoriness refers to the centigrade temperature of refractory cone sample in the case of no load when resisting high temperature without softening. But the refractoriness alone cannot descript the refractory material, thus 1580℃ is not absolute. Now refractory material is defined as material used in high temperature allowed by its chemical properties. Refractory material is widely used in metallurgy, chemical industry, petroleum, machinery manufacturing, silicate and power industrial area, of which the application in metallurgy accounts for the largest part of 50% ~ 60% of total output.
